【奇異的戰前建築——振安大押】

佇立於灣仔道91號「振安大押」,看似摩登——淺窄的露台配上粗框鋁窗,平實的外牆配上可愛的四瓣心形釉面紙皮石,古舊的金字型屋頂配上全新的鋁板。然而,這棟建築其實於1924年落成,外形跟當時一般附有大騎樓的典型「戰前唐樓」截然不同。要欣賞「振安大押」的建築特色,最好從灣仔的歷史脈絡入手!

灣仔屬於香港開埠初期成立的維多利亞城(Victoria City)「四環九約」中的「下環」。而「振安大押」所在的灣仔道(Wanchai Road),昔日更是臨海的黃金地段,各路「大孖沙」爭相買地插旗。地段上各地皮多年來頻繁轉手圖利,並衍生出各種財技操作,其中灣仔道91號至79號的地皮交易訴訟案,更成為香港金融與法律史上重要案例之一,影響至今。

風雲過後,迎來的卻是另一場影響香港城市發展的基建工程。灣仔道91號原有的建築物因此被推倒重建,蛻變成今天的「振安大押」——其異常淺窄的露台,剛好成為這段被遺忘的百年歷史,現今唯一存活下來的例證。

由民生雜貨店,搖身變成「當舖大王」李右泉旗下的當押店,繼而在香港淪陷時期易手,轉化成今天的「振安大押」。60年代再由另一位當押業鉅子羅肇唐接掌,繼續發揚光大!箇中的故事,我們為你娓娓道來。

建築以外,「振安大押」四樓的外牆,更保留了香港最後一塊安裝於現代當舖的「挑頭小鐵牌」,為了研究這塊毫不起眼的小鐵牌,我們憑著一股傻勁,展開了一場遊走歐洲各大學圖書館相片檔案庫的旅程,並深入粵港澳三地進行當押業歷史偵查,期間更有幸遇上年屆九十有二的當押業老前輩,透過口述歷史,為我們拼湊出「振安大押」最後一塊失落的歷史拼圖!

【Storytelling Sessions: The Eccentric Pre-War Architecture: Chun On Pawn Shop | Hong Kong Lomei】

Standing at 91 Wan Chai Road, the "Chun On Pawn Shop" possesses a modern appearance. It features bizarrely narrow balconies with thick-framed aluminium windows, plain external walls adorned with charming four-lobed, heart-shaped glazed mosaic tiles, and an ancient gabled roof paired with brand-new aluminium panels. However, this building was actually completed in 1924, and its exterior differs completely from the typical pre-war tenement buildings (Tong Lau), which were usually characterised by gigantic verandahs. To truly appreciate the architectural characteristics of Chun On Pawn Shop, it is best to examine it through the historical context of Wan Chai.

The site transformed from a grocery store selling daily necessities into a pawn shop under Mr. Li Yau-chuen, the renowned "King of Pawn Shops." It subsequently changed hands during the Japanese occupation of Hong Kong, eventually becoming the present-day Chun On Pawn Shop. In the 1960s, it was taken over by another pawn industry tycoon, Mr. Lo Shiu-tong, who further expanded its legacy. We are delighted to share the captivating stories behind this journey.
